To begin with this recipe, we have to prepare a few components. You can cook marinated citrus fruity tuna steak using 7 ingredients and 4 steps. Here is how you can achieve that.

The ingredients needed to make marinated citrus fruity tuna steak:
  1. Prepare 1 Fresh Tuna Steak
  2. Make ready 5 tbsp Extra Virgin Olive Oil
  3. Take 1 half of an orange zest
  4. Get 1 the juice of an orange
  5. Get 1 half the juice of a lemon
  6. Make ready 5 dash Soya Sauce (to taste)
  7. Take 1 pinch black pepper

Steps to make marinated citrus fruity tuna steak:
  1. Mix marinade ingredients into a plastic bag or bowl, and cover, for 3-6 hours in the refrigerator.
  2. Add a drizzle of extra Virgin Olive oil to a non stick frying pan or griddle pan, just enough so that the steak won't stick. Heat the pan to a medium heat so that the Tuna steak is nicely seared on the outside and pink (to your liking) on the inside. The Tuna Steaks must be very fresh for this dish, but bare in mind that the citrus slightly cooks the tuna whilst marinating.
  3. Cook for a few 2-3 minutes each side (this should be rare, but will depend on the thickness of your steak)
  4. Slice Tuna to gauge how well done you like it. Serve and pour some of the marinade over the tuna. Yummy!
